The RAT PACK and the Ridgefield Symphony

A Perfectly Mixed Martini of Music, Magic and Memories

Frank, Dean and Sammy… what else need be said? Consummate singers and all-around entertainers, they ruled the Vegas strip from their roost at The Copa Room in the Sands Casino. Their exploits, and their music, have become the stuff of legends.

Join the Ridgefield Symphony Orchestra on Saturday, March 7th, 8:00 pm, Clune Auditorium at Wilton High School, as the reincarnated Rat Pack will again thrill audiences with their unique blend of music, joie de vivre, witty patter and stage high jinks.

Come hear all of your favorites- Fly Me to the Moon, That’s Amore, The Lady is a Tramp, The Candy Man, Luck be a Lady and much more, in authentic musical arrangements that capture the essence of those timeless Vegas performances. Rat Pack members Sal Viviano (Frank), Nat Chandler (Dean) and Eric Jordan Young (Sammy) are accomplished professionals and entertainers whose individual credits include appearances on Broadway, Las Vegas shows, television and dozens of orchestras throughout the United States. Paired with Maestro Jerry Steichen and the world-class musicians of the RSO, it adds up to an evening of timeless entertainment you won’t want to miss!
